Wild cherry
Language: English
O pure is my love as the wild white cherry! Graceful as a windblown forest tree; And the soft-eyed deer on the green hillside Are not more fleet than she. O kind is her heart and her eyes are merry; Changeful as a fleeting April sky: As I love her now I shall love her still Until the day I die.

Musical settings (art songs, Lieder, mélodies, (etc.), choral pieces, and other vocal works set to this text), listed by composer (not necessarily exhaustive):
- by Roger Quilter (1877 - 1953), "Wild cherry", 1938, published 1938 [voice and piano], Ascherberg, Hopwood and Crew [text verified 1 time]
